What Is Bookkeeping and Why Is It Important?
Bookkeeping is the process of recording all financial transactions made by a business. These include:
- Sales and income
- Purchases and expenses
- Payroll entries
- Bank reconciliations
- VAT records
A good solution keeps your accounts accurate and ready for accountants, tax returns, and HMRC audits. It also ensures you understand your cash flow and profitability at all times.

Key Bookkeeping Tasks Every UK Business Needs
1. Recording Daily Transactions
Sales, purchases, payments, and receipts must be logged and categorised correctly.
2. Managing Bank Reconciliations
Regular reconciliation ensures your books match your actual bank statements, identifying any discrepancies early.
3. Tracking Accounts Receivable and Payable
Monitoring who owes you money, and who you owe, keeps your finances balanced and prevents late fees.
4. VAT Recording and Filing
UK businesses over the VAT threshold must keep digital records and submit VAT returns using MTD-compliant software.
5. Payroll Bookkeeping
Accurate payroll entries ensure correct tax deductions and smooth PAYE submissions.
How Bookkeeping Supports Year-End Accounting


While accountants prepare your final accounts and tax submissions, they rely on your records to do so accurately. Incomplete or disorganised records lead to delays, higher fees, and potential compliance risks.
A bookkeeper ensures your records are ready when your accountant needs them.
Bookkeeping vs Accounting: What’s the Difference?
Many UK business owners confuse the two. Here’s a quick breakdown:
Task | Bookkeeping | Accounting |
Record Transactions | Yes | No |
Reconcile Bank Statements | Yes | No |
VAT Returns | Yes | No |
Financial Analysis | No | Yes |
Tax Planning | No | Yes |
Compliance Filing | No | Yes |
Bookkeeping is the groundwork; accounting is the analysis.

Bookkeeping Tools That Help UK Businesses Stay Organised
Modern tools make it easier to stay compliant and efficient. Popular options include:
- Xero – Cloud-based, HMRC-compliant, and perfect for SMEs
- QuickBooks – Easy to use and packed with automation features
- FreeAgent – Great for freelancers and contractors
- Dext – Ideal for snapping and sorting receipts
- Sage Business Cloud – Trusted by UK businesses and accountants
These tools reduce paperwork, improve accuracy, and integrate with your accounting software.
